Supporting Logistics Efficiency Act (CLO) Compliance | Orders Start for Japan's First Easy-to-Install OBD-II Digital Tachograph 'Will-Fleet'
Will Smart Co., Ltd. has begun accepting orders for 'Will-Fleet,' Japan's first OBD-II plug-in digital tachograph. It eliminates complex wiring and visualizes cargo waiting and operations to meet the requirements of the Revised Logistics Efficiency Act effective April 2026, supporting data infrastructure for SMEs and shippers.

Will Smart Co., Ltd. (Koto-ku, Tokyo; President: Yasuhiro Ishii), a technology company solving logistics DX challenges through mobility solutions, began accepting orders for 'Will-Fleet' (Model: OD420JP), Japan's first OBD-II type digital tachograph, on April 27, 2026. A patent is currently pending for the technology used in this product.
This product was developed to support the visualization and reporting of cargo waiting, loading, and driving required by the Revised Logistics Efficiency Act, which comes into effect in April 2026. By combining the simplicity of a plug-in installation with high-frequency data acquisition for accurate situational awareness, it assists in building logistics data infrastructure—a priority for both logistics operators and shippers. Originally announced under the model name 'OD420JP,' the product name has been officially finalized as 'Will-Fleet' to coincide with today's order opening.
### Background
Digital tachograph adoption remains a significant challenge for Japan's approximately 63,000 SME truck operators. Although the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ism aims for an 85% adoption rate by 2027, barriers include complex wiring, high costs, and difficulty integrating with existing systems. Furthermore, the April 2026 Revised Logistics Efficiency Act mandates 'specified shippers' (handling over 90,000 tons of cargo annually) to create long-term plans and submit periodic reports. Shippers must now manage the entire logistics chain, including primary and sub-contractors. 'Will-Fleet' addresses these gaps by supporting data acquisition, visualization, improvement, and reporting in a single workflow.
### Product Overview
'Will-Fleet' is Japan's first digital tachograph that can be installed simply by plugging it into a vehicle's OBD-II port. Features include low cost, ease of use, and high scalability. Collected data is managed in the cloud to visualize the entire logistics operation, supporting everything from legal compliance to operational improvement.
### Key Features
1. **No Wiring Required**: Simple plug-in via the OBD-II port eliminates complex installation work and downtime, making it easy to deploy even during peak seasons or across sub-contractor fleets.
2. **High-Frequency Real-Time Data**: Collects mileage, time, and location data every 0.5 seconds to a few minutes. Detects dangerous driving and calculates fuel efficiency/CO2 emissions precisely.
3. **API Integration**: Cloud-based design allows for smooth integration with existing dispatch management and Fleet Management Systems (FMS).
